f correct decay+persist log line
authorMatt Corallo <git@bluematt.me>
Tue, 5 Dec 2023 17:50:13 +0000 (17:50 +0000)
committerMatt Corallo <git@bluematt.me>
Sat, 9 Dec 2023 00:53:48 +0000 (00:53 +0000)
lightning-background-processor/src/lib.rs

index a2f157d08e9fdc613250c3da6c07ce70f15ef8f9..153ac23f67f27476070d9913509ef4bf683ece1b 100644 (file)
@@ -414,9 +414,11 @@ macro_rules! define_run_body {
 
                        if $timer_elapsed(&mut last_scorer_persist_call, SCORER_PERSIST_TIMER) {
                                if let Some(ref scorer) = $scorer {
-                                       log_trace!($logger, "Decaying and persisting scorer");
                                        if let Some(duration_since_epoch) = $time_fetch() {
+                                               log_trace!($logger, "Decaying and persisting scorer");
                                                scorer.write_lock().decay_liquidity_certainty(duration_since_epoch);
+                                       } else {
+                                               log_trace!($logger, "Persisting scorer");
                                        }
                                        if let Err(e) = $persister.persist_scorer(&scorer) {
                                                log_error!($logger, "Error: Failed to persist scorer, check your disk and permissions {}", e)